[發(fā)明專利]主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理系統(tǒng)及其上網(wǎng)代理方法無(wú)效
| 申請(qǐng)?zhí)枺?/td> | 201110257340.9 | 申請(qǐng)日: | 2011-09-01 |
| 公開(kāi)(公告)號(hào): | CN102281304A | 公開(kāi)(公告)日: | 2011-12-14 |
| 發(fā)明(設(shè)計(jì))人: | 杜濱 | 申請(qǐng)(專利權(quán))人: | 上海果殼電子有限公司 |
| 主分類號(hào): | H04L29/06 | 分類號(hào): | H04L29/06;H04L29/12;H04L12/56 |
| 代理公司: | 上海思微知識(shí)產(chǎn)權(quán)代理事務(wù)所(普通合伙) 31237 | 代理人: | 菅秀君 |
| 地址: | 201210 上海市*** | 國(guó)省代碼: | 上海;31 |
| 權(quán)利要求書: | 查看更多 | 說(shuō)明書: | 查看更多 |
| 摘要: | |||
| 搜索關(guān)鍵詞: | 主機(jī) 設(shè)備 用戶 上網(wǎng) 代理 系統(tǒng) 及其 方法 | ||
1.一種主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理系統(tǒng),其特征在于,所述系統(tǒng)包括:主機(jī);
設(shè)備,與主機(jī)連接,將外網(wǎng)域名地址查詢請(qǐng)求報(bào)文發(fā)到主機(jī)端IP上;
所述主機(jī)端IP為設(shè)備與主機(jī)連接后產(chǎn)生的虛擬網(wǎng)卡的IP;
Http代理服務(wù)器,與主機(jī)連接或設(shè)置在主機(jī)中,用以監(jiān)聽(tīng)設(shè)備的上網(wǎng)請(qǐng)求,對(duì)收到的設(shè)備端發(fā)來(lái)的http請(qǐng)求報(bào)文進(jìn)行解析,獲取真正的外網(wǎng)地址,并代替設(shè)備連接外網(wǎng),連接成功后,代理設(shè)備接收和轉(zhuǎn)發(fā)數(shù)據(jù)。
2.根據(jù)權(quán)利要求1所述的主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理系統(tǒng),其特征在于:所述系統(tǒng)還包括:
DNS服務(wù)器,其與主機(jī)連接或設(shè)置在主機(jī)中的,用于在主機(jī)端接收設(shè)備發(fā)出的外網(wǎng)域名地址查詢請(qǐng)求,將外網(wǎng)域名地址查詢結(jié)果設(shè)定為設(shè)備的主機(jī)端IP,并將所述查詢結(jié)果返回至設(shè)備。
3.根據(jù)權(quán)利要求3所述的主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理系統(tǒng),其特征在于:所述的系統(tǒng)還包括:
DHCP服務(wù)器,用以當(dāng)設(shè)備與主機(jī)相連時(shí),給設(shè)備分配一設(shè)備IP,并將設(shè)備的主機(jī)端IP作為網(wǎng)關(guān)和DNS服務(wù)器的地址告知設(shè)備。
4.根據(jù)權(quán)利要求1所述的主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理系統(tǒng),其特征在于:
所述Http代理服務(wù)器包括:
報(bào)文解析模塊,用以對(duì)收到的設(shè)備端發(fā)來(lái)的第一個(gè)Http報(bào)文進(jìn)行解析,在Http的報(bào)頭中包括host字段,后面跟著該Http請(qǐng)求要發(fā)往的外部網(wǎng)址;
外網(wǎng)地址獲取模塊,用以通過(guò)分析Http的報(bào)頭,Http代理服務(wù)器就可獲知真正的外網(wǎng)地址。
5.一種主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理方法,其特征在于,所述方法包括如下步驟:
步驟S1、設(shè)備查詢外網(wǎng)域名地址;
步驟S2、設(shè)備將外網(wǎng)域名地址查詢請(qǐng)求報(bào)文發(fā)到主機(jī)端IP上;將外網(wǎng)域名地址查詢請(qǐng)求報(bào)文發(fā)到設(shè)備在主機(jī)端IP上;所述主機(jī)端IP為設(shè)備與主機(jī)連接后產(chǎn)生的虛擬網(wǎng)卡的IP;
步驟S3、Http代理服務(wù)器監(jiān)聽(tīng)設(shè)備的上網(wǎng)請(qǐng)求,對(duì)收到的設(shè)備端發(fā)來(lái)的http報(bào)文進(jìn)行解析,獲取真正的外網(wǎng)域名地址;并代替設(shè)備連接外網(wǎng),連接成功后,代理設(shè)備接收和轉(zhuǎn)發(fā)數(shù)據(jù)。
6.根據(jù)權(quán)利要求5所述的主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理方法,其特征在于:當(dāng)設(shè)備與主機(jī)相連時(shí),給設(shè)備分配一設(shè)備IP,并將設(shè)備的主機(jī)端IP作為網(wǎng)關(guān)和DNS服務(wù)器的地址告知設(shè)備。
7.根據(jù)權(quán)利要求6所述的主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理方法,其特征在于:所述的設(shè)備IP及主機(jī)端IP均設(shè)置為固定的IP。
8.根據(jù)權(quán)利要求6所述的主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理方法,其征在于,所述的設(shè)備IP及主機(jī)端IP通過(guò)DHCP服務(wù)器分配。
9.根據(jù)權(quán)利要求5所述的主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理方法,其特征在于:
所述步驟S2包括:DNS服務(wù)器在主機(jī)端接收設(shè)備發(fā)出的外網(wǎng)域名地址查詢請(qǐng)求,將外網(wǎng)域名地址查詢結(jié)果設(shè)定為設(shè)備的主機(jī)端IP,并將所述查詢結(jié)果返回至設(shè)備。
10.根據(jù)權(quán)利要求9所述的主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理方法,其特征在于:
所述步驟S2中,設(shè)備發(fā)出的外網(wǎng)域名地址查詢請(qǐng)求會(huì)被在主機(jī)端進(jìn)行IP監(jiān)聽(tīng)的DNS服務(wù)器收到;當(dāng)DNS服務(wù)器收到設(shè)備發(fā)來(lái)的請(qǐng)求時(shí),并不會(huì)真正地對(duì)域名做解析;
無(wú)論設(shè)備查詢?nèi)魏斡蛎紝⒅鳈C(jī)端IP告訴設(shè)備,后續(xù)設(shè)備發(fā)出的所有上網(wǎng)請(qǐng)求都會(huì)發(fā)往主機(jī)端IP,被在主機(jī)端監(jiān)聽(tīng)的Http代理服務(wù)器收到。
11.根據(jù)權(quán)利要求5所述的主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理方法,其特征在于:
所述步驟S3中,Http代理服務(wù)器對(duì)收到的設(shè)備端發(fā)來(lái)的第一個(gè)Http報(bào)文進(jìn)行解析,在Http的報(bào)頭中包括host字段,后面跟著該Http請(qǐng)求要發(fā)往的外部網(wǎng)址;通過(guò)分析Http的報(bào)頭,Http代理服務(wù)器就可獲知真正的外網(wǎng)地址。
12.根據(jù)權(quán)利要求5所述的主機(jī)端設(shè)備用戶態(tài)上網(wǎng)代理方法,其特征在于,包括:判斷步驟,以判斷是否有設(shè)備插入主機(jī),或從主機(jī)拔出。
該專利技術(shù)資料僅供研究查看技術(shù)是否侵權(quán)等信息,商用須獲得專利權(quán)人授權(quán)。該專利全部權(quán)利屬于上海果殼電子有限公司,未經(jīng)上海果殼電子有限公司許可,擅自商用是侵權(quán)行為。如果您想購(gòu)買此專利、獲得商業(yè)授權(quán)和技術(shù)合作,請(qǐng)聯(lián)系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201110257340.9/1.html,轉(zhuǎn)載請(qǐng)聲明來(lái)源鉆瓜專利網(wǎng)。
- 傳感設(shè)備、檢索設(shè)備和中繼設(shè)備
- 簽名設(shè)備、檢驗(yàn)設(shè)備、驗(yàn)證設(shè)備、加密設(shè)備及解密設(shè)備
- 色彩調(diào)整設(shè)備、顯示設(shè)備、打印設(shè)備、圖像處理設(shè)備
- 驅(qū)動(dòng)設(shè)備、定影設(shè)備和成像設(shè)備
- 發(fā)送設(shè)備、中繼設(shè)備和接收設(shè)備
- 定點(diǎn)設(shè)備、接口設(shè)備和顯示設(shè)備
- 傳輸設(shè)備、DP源設(shè)備、接收設(shè)備以及DP接受設(shè)備
- 設(shè)備綁定方法、設(shè)備、終端設(shè)備以及網(wǎng)絡(luò)側(cè)設(shè)備
- 設(shè)備、主設(shè)備及從設(shè)備
- 設(shè)備向設(shè)備轉(zhuǎn)發(fā)
- 節(jié)省無(wú)線上網(wǎng)流量的方法及相關(guān)終端
- 一種上網(wǎng)控制方法、系統(tǒng)及上網(wǎng)終端
- 上網(wǎng)卡與上網(wǎng)卡的上網(wǎng)方法
- 上網(wǎng)卡的上網(wǎng)方法和上網(wǎng)卡
- 上網(wǎng)控制裝置、系統(tǒng)及方法
- 基于PON家庭終端實(shí)現(xiàn)上網(wǎng)時(shí)間控制的方法
- 一種用于辨別WIFI漫游故障的方法
- 一種上網(wǎng)行為管理系統(tǒng)、設(shè)備及方法
- 上網(wǎng)信息的獲取方法、裝置、電子設(shè)備及計(jì)算機(jī)存儲(chǔ)介質(zhì)
- 上網(wǎng)信息的獲取方法、裝置、電子設(shè)備及計(jì)算機(jī)存儲(chǔ)介質(zhì)





